Turtle Thumbprint Cookies Recipe

- ½ cup butter softened
- ½ cup vegetable shortening
- ½ cup brown sugar
- 2 eggs separated
- 1 teaspoon vanilla
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 3 cups finely chopped pecans
- 11 ounces Kraft Caramels 1 bag
- ¼ cup milk
- 2 cups milk chocolate chips
Preheat your oven to 350 degrees F.
Mix together the butter, shortening, brown sugar, 2 egg yolks, and vanilla.
Slowly mix in the flour and salt.
Shape the dough into 1 inch balls.
Beat the egg whites in a small bowl. Place each dough ball in the egg whites then roll into the chopped nuts.
Place them 1 inch apart on an ungreased cookie sheet and press your thumb deeply into the center of each cookie.
Bake for 10 minutes or until light brown. Immediately remove from cookie sheet to cool.
Caramel Filling
In a microwave safe bowl, combine caramels and milk.
Microwave on high in 15 second increments, stirring each time, until melted.
Spoon caramel into center of each cookie.
Chocolate
In microwave safe bowl, melt chocolate chips on high in 15 second increments, stirring each time.
Once melted, drizzle over cookies and caramel.
Once caramel and chocolate have set, serve and enjoy your cookies.
